GM Financial is the wholly owned captive finance subsidiary of General Motors and is headquartered in Fort Worth, U.S. We are a global provider of auto finance solutions, with operations in North America, South America, and the Asia Pacific region. Through our long-standing relationships with auto dealers, we offer attractive retail financing and lease programs to meet the needs of each customer. We also offer commercial lending products to dealers to help them finance and grow their businesses. Responsibilities

  • Analyze moderate to complex financial information, including trends and forecasts
  • Prepare reports based on analysis and on historical information
  • Help develop policy and procedures of the department
  • Perform special tasks and analyses as requested by management
  • Keep abreast of current trends in the market and developments in the profession
  • Preparing pool cuts, ABS reports, and maintained trust-level reporting to ensure compliance with funding agreements
  • Developing borrowing base certificates and trust-level reporting for covenant compliance
  • Supporting Warehouse funding reporting, performance monitoring, and investor deliverables across multiple Prime Automobile Trusts
  • Preparing trust certificates and coordinate compliance-related updates, renewals, and regulatory filings
  • Monitoring portfolio performance, liquidity, compliance triggers, and key risk indicators to support funding stability and risk management
  • Coordinating with bank counterparties to obtain and validate monthly interest and fee invoices, ensuring accuracy and alignment with funding agreements
  • Streamlining processes and automated reporting to increase department efficiency
  • Preparing and reporting financial reports
  • Providing ad hoc financial analysis and performing other job-related duties as assigned
